100 Pics Holiday Logos 7 level answer: SPAIN





Answer: SPAIN




Another 7 level images:

100 Pics Holiday Logos 100 Pics Holiday Logos 100 Pics Holiday Logos 100 Pics Holiday Logos 100 Pics Holiday Logos


← All Apps ← All "Holiday Logos" levels